User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(Windows; U; Windows NT 5.1; sv-SE; rv:1.9.0.10) Gecko/2009042316 Firefox/3.0.10 (.NET CLR 3.5.30729) Build Identifier: Shredder/3.0b3pre I'm using Shredder (TB 3.0b3pre) and the problem I have is that I can not get the next 500 messages from any of my news accounts. When I subscribe to a new group it fetches the first 500, or as may as I say. But when I then want to fetch older messages from the menu item "File\Get Next 500 news Messages", then it's grayed out (disabled). I've also noticed that this menu item sometimes disappears.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. Select subscribed news group 2. From main menu, select "File\Get Next 500 news Messages" (disabled) Actual Results: Menu item "Get Next 500 news Messages" is disabled. Expected Results: The menu item should be active.

The problem is that bug 462681 removed the server variable without doing an adjustment inside the if statement, so the code just throws on the QueryInterface. I've also made the additional change to drop the check for the type being "nntp" and just rely on checking for the nsINntpIncomingServer interface - I think that is reasonable as if nsINntpIncomingServer isn't an nntp server then the server object shouldn't be implementing that interface. I've also put the server variable back in - this avoids crossing the xpcom boundary twice which we would have needed with two folder.server calls.
